Buffer Effectiveness02:19

Buffer Effectiveness

Buffer solutions do not have an unlimited capacity to keep the pH relatively constant . Instead, the ability of a buffer solution to resist changes in pH relies on the presence of appreciable amounts of its conjugate weak acid-base pair. When enough strong acid or base is added to substantially lower the concentration of either member of the buffer pair, the buffering action within the solution is compromised.

Focusing of Light in the Eye01:16

Focusing of Light in the Eye

Light rays enter the eye through the cornea, a transparent dome-shaped tissue that is the eye's outermost layer. The cornea bends or refracts, light rays traveling to the pupil. The shape of the cornea determines how much of the light is bent and whether the image will be focused correctly on the retina at the back of the eye. Sincronia de la luciérnaga: una estrategia de comportamiento para minimizar el desorden visual.

Andrew Moiseff1, Jonathan Copeland

  • 1Department of Physiology and Neurobiology, University of Connecticut, Storrs, CT 06269, USA. Andrew.Moiseff@UConn.edu

Science (New York, N.Y.)
|July 10, 2010
PubMed
Resumen
Este resumen es generado por máquina.

La sincronización del flash de la luciérnaga ayuda a las hembras a identificar a los machos. El parpadeo sincronizado de los machos asegura que las hembras puedan distinguir sus especies.

Área de la Ciencia:

  • Entomología Entomología.
  • Comportamiento animal Comportamiento animal.
  • La bioluminiscencia es la bioluminiscencia.

Sus antecedentes:

  • Las luciérnagas (Coleoptera: Lampyridae) usan destellos bioluminiscentes para la comunicación específica de la especie.
  • Algunas especies de luciérnagas exhiben destellos sincronizados, donde los machos destellan rítmicamente con precisión de milisegundos.

Objetivo del estudio:

  • Para investigar el papel conductual de la sincronización del flash en la luciérnaga norteamericana, Photinus carolinus.
  • Para determinar si el parpadeo sincronizado ayuda al reconocimiento femenino de machos de la misma especie.

Principales métodos:

  • Se creó un entorno virtual con machos artificiales que muestran diversos grados de sincronización de flash.
  • Se observó y registró la respuesta de la hembra Photinus carolinus a estos machos artificiales.

Principales resultados:

  • Las hembras respondieron al 82% de los destellos sincrónicos de los machos artificiales.
  • La respuesta femenina disminuyó significativamente al 3% cuando se presentó con destellos asincrónicos.

Conclusiones:

  • La sincronización de flashes sirve como un mecanismo crucial para que las luciérnagas hembras identifiquen a los machos de su misma especie.
  • El parpadeo sincronizado reduce el ruido visual, mejorando la detección y el reconocimiento de señales en poblaciones densas.
